DESCRIPTION
The purpose of this position is to perform a variety of semi-skilled work in the maintenance and servicing of City automobiles, trucks, construction, and other items of equipment; and to assist automotive mechanics.
Duties include, but are not limited to the following:
- Inspect, dismount, patch, change, replace, rotate, mount, and balance tires and tubes on all classes of City vehicles; determine excessive or improper wear of tires inspected and serviced.
- Service all types of City equipment; change oil, air, fuel and hydraulic filters; lubricate chassis; test and replace batteries and alternators; test radiator, hoses and wiring for problems.
- Perform basic diagnostics and repairs on a wide variety of gasoline and diesel equipment and vehicles.
- Inspect City vehicles for potential equipment failure.
- Check entire braking system; replace faulty brakes.
- Make road calls to service or repair disabled City vehicles.
- Maintain accurate records of all completed work; record parts and petroleum products used.
- Perform related duties as assigned.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Work Experience:
Requires one (1) year of experience as a garage attendant including tire repair. Familiarity with a variety of automotive servicing functions, preferably including familiarity with heavy equipment and some routine systems diagnostic experience.
Candidates must have the minimum amount of work experience. Years of experience are based upon a full-time work schedule (2,080 hours per year). The sum of an applicant’s full-time and/or part-time qualifying work experience must meet or exceed the stated minimum qualification. Education will not substitute for the required work experience; however, related unpaid and/or volunteer work experience may be used as qualifying work experience.
Education:
Formal or informal education or training which ensures the ability to read and write at a level necessary for successful job performance.
Certifications, Licenses, and/or Registrations:
- Possession of a valid driver’s license.
- Possession of or required to obtain within twelve (12) months of hire, a valid Class A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) with a tanker endorsement.
- Automotive Service Excellence (ASE) certification is preferred.
